As a percentage of entries, the CJ/DP cars have a much higher participation than last year at this time...and with Indy just opening for 1 grade point yesterday there are bound to be more of those entering...sort of looks like a cat and mouse game of who will enter. Only 88 stockers entered vs. 146 SS cars as of this morning...very interesting to see how this plays out but ultimately the high number of CJ/DP cars (if the trend continues) will undoubtedly raise the bump and make for entertaining A and AA class runoffs.
